An 18-year-old TikToker who had one million fans on the platform and over 100,000 others on Instagram had reportedly committed suicide on February 8.

Dazhariaa Quint Noyes, aka Dee, shared clips of her singing and dancing on Instagram and claimed they will be her last just hours before she hanged herself.

“Ok, I know I’m annoying y’all, this is my last post,” she said.

Dee’s father confirmed the sad news in a statement: “I just want to thank everybody for their love and support of my daughter.”
